About this opportunity:
As a PA Developer, you will join the PA design team in the Radio Pacific Radio Design 1 department in Beijing, working in a diverse and collaborative environment with tens of colleagues who fully cooperate to deliver cutting-edge radio solutions.
The team mainly focuses on new PA technology research and solution design for Ericsson radio products. In this role, you will apply strong RF/microwave expertise and hands-on PA hardware design skills to develop high-performance, energy-efficient PAs that strengthen our radio product competitiveness and innovation.
What you will do:
-
Contribute to new PA technology study and solution design for Ericsson radio products as part of the PA design team.
-
Design and optimize PA hardware circuits, applying solid microwave and electromagnetic field knowledge and PA theory.
-
Use RF simulation tools such as ADS, AWR, and HFSS to model, analyze, and refine PA performance.
-
Plan and conduct PA-related lab measurements using radio test instruments including spectrum analyzers, network analyzers, signal generators, and power meters, and interpret results to guide design changes.
-
Provide PA proposals including link budget, power budget, and line-up; evaluate key components and select appropriate solutions.
Perform PA transistor internal design and related tasks to ensure optimal performance and reliability. -
Use CAD tools such as Mentor or Cadence to implement and maintain PA schematics and layouts.
-
Support broader product development activities including requirement analysis, system/architecture/hardware design, integration, verification, tools design, and documentation support as needed.
-
Continuously learn and research up-to-date PA and radio technologies, contributing to innovation and knowledge sharing across the team.
